4 | Indirect effects
of the brewing sector
In 2010, 31% of the output value remained within the
breweries as value-added. The other 69% of the 2.3 billion
euro of total turnover accrued to a number of suppliers.
This stimulus of 1.6 billion euro has a signifcant economic
impact on sectors outside the brewing sector, most
substantially on the packaging industry :
The major sectors in which indirect employment is
generated by the brewing sector are agriculture, packaging,
media and marketing and services. The total frst-round
employment effect of the brewing sector on supplying
sectors is around 7,200 employees.
As this primary effect can be estimated at about 65% of the
total impact, the total impact wil be about over 11,000 jobs.
Indirect employment effects are illustrated below:
